WebCosmic Element Calcium Bentonite Clay Powder, Vegan Bentonite Clay Food Grade, Healing Clay for Face Mask Skin Care Detox, Clay Mask for Blackheads and Pores, 12 … WebWyoming bentonite consists of hydrous silicate of alumina, commonly referred to as montmorillonite clay. Also known as sodium bentonite, Wyoming bentonite is high-swelling sodium montmorillonite clay, of which its end market percent uses are: kitty litter (25 percent), drilling mud (20 percent), binder in foundry molds (19 percent), iron ore ... the anchor wadesmill
